Durability and Lifespan Comparison
While asphalt shingles are still a popular choice for residential roofing, metal roofing exceeds traditional options in both resilience and lifespan. With a professionally installed metal roof, you can anticipate a service life of 40 to 70 years, while asphalt shingles generally last only 15 to 25 years. Metal panels withstand wear, deformation, and decay, even under Moncton's harsh weather conditions. This longevity means you'll benefit on repeated replacements, which is a essential factor in any cost comparison. Additionally, metal roofing maintains its structural integrity and aesthetic appeal over decades, fighting fading and moss growth. If you're looking for a solution that decreases long-term maintenance and replacement concerns, metal roofing delivers superior durability and performance when compared to traditional materials.

How Metal Roofs Are Installed
After deciding on metal roofing for your Moncton home, the installation procedure calls for careful planning and exact implementation. You should start by assessing your roof's construction to ensure it can handle the selected metal setup. Material choice is vital—think about profile, gauge, and coating based on your weather conditions and desired lifespan. Then, remove old shingles if needed, apply underlayment for waterproofing, and attach flashing to vulnerable areas.
Accurate measurement and alignment are crucial during installation steps. Specialized screws secure and position the panels, creating secure overlaps and waterproof connections. Finishing touches include ridge caps and trim components, ensuring water resistance. Adherence to local building codes and manufacturer instructions at every stage will guarantee a durable, weatherproof installation for your Moncton home.

Key Maintenance Guidelines for Your Metal Roof
While metal roofs need less upkeep than traditional materials, regular maintenance is crucial to optimize their lifespan and performance. Commence by examining your metal roof bi-annually, looking for loose fasteners, rust, or compromised panels. Clear debris from the surface and surrounding any installed solar panels to stop water pooling and ensure optimal energy production. Pay special attention to weatherproofing elements at penetrations, ensuring they're secure to prevent leaks. Inspect gutter systems for blockages or issues—well-maintained gutters effectively guide water away, preserving both the roof and foundation. Trim overhanging branches to prevent abrasion and organic buildup. Immediately tackle any small problems you discover to avoid deterioration. With a thorough inspection plan, you'll maintain your metal roof functioning at its optimal level.
Key Factors That Affect Metal Roofing Costs
When planning your metal roof budget, multiple elements determine the final price of your project. The primary cost factors include the choice of metal—steel, aluminum, zinc, or copper—all with distinct price points and durability profiles. Your material decisions are significant: luxury options like copper demand top-tier pricing, while steel remains a cost-effective choice. Roof complexity also plays a role; multiple slopes, valleys, or intricate architectural features affect both labor and material needs. The roof's square footage, measured in square footage, directly affects total material and installation costs. Don't overlook the quality of fasteners and underlayment—these components influence long-term performance and initial investment. Finally, labor costs and transportation factors in Moncton could affect your total investment.

Do Metal Roofs Make Noise When It Rains or Hails?
You might think metal roofs create excessive noise during rain or hail storms, but with adequate sound insulation and installation considerations, you can substantially reduce noise levels. Current metal roofing systems come with sound-dampening materials and solid sheathing, which effectively dampen sound transmission. When you guarantee your roof is installed with careful consideration of underlayment and insulation, you won't notice notably higher noise levels than with standard roofing materials. Be sure to select expert installation for optimal results.
Can Metal Roofing Be Installed Over Existing Shingles?
You can install metal roofing over existing shingles, as long as your roof deck is in good condition and it complies with local regulations. This method minimizes landfill waste and adds an extra insulation layer. If you're considering solar panels, metal roofs provide an ideal mounting surface. To achieve optimal gutter integration, make sure to implement appropriate flashing and edge details to avoid moisture issues. Be sure to use underlayment between existing shingles and new metal to improve water resistance and maximize the durability of your roofing system.
Do Metal Roofs Attract Lightning Strikes?
Many people believe metal roofs function as an attractor for lightning, but this belief is incorrect. Metal roof safety is actually superior; lightning isn't more attracted to metal than other roofing options. Actually, if lightning does strike, the metal roof effectively disperses the energy, lowering the risk of structural fires. Simply verify proper installation and grounding of your roofing system, and you'll have optimal protection while enjoying metal roofing's many advantages.
